Transaction 65a2673effbd0e6907103c87ab1b51739de0bef7317aae536c9d79c91c0f38f6

1 Input
2 Outputs
  • 65a2673effbd0e6907103c87ab1b51739de0bef7317aae536c9d79c91c0f38f6:0
  • value  11846600
    address  14kUv6eAQ7zS7Q6H41eEyr52wRm5skHuzP
  • 65a2673effbd0e6907103c87ab1b51739de0bef7317aae536c9d79c91c0f38f6:1
  • value  3989243333
    address  1Ptv5qNTg6bpoMrH8zKqpiSA62jC3i76Nr